Summary
This study shows that combining coronary artery bypass grafting with aortic valve replacement is safe and effective. Hypothermic blood cardioplegia offers superior myocardial protection for patients with severe coronary and aortic valve disease.

Background:
- Aortic valve disease and coronary artery disease often coexist.
- Surgical management requires careful consideration of both conditions.
Purpose of the Study:
- To evaluate the safety and efficacy of combined myocardial revascularization and aortic valve replacement.
- To assess the effectiveness of hypothermic blood cardioplegia in this patient population.
Main Methods:
- Retrospective review of 50 consecutive patients undergoing combined procedures.
- Utilized a cold blood cardioplegia technique for myocardial protection.
- Average of 2.3 coronary arteries grafted per patient.
Main Results:
- Low hospital mortality (2 deaths).
- Low perioperative and late myocardial infarction rates.
- Average follow-up of 16 months.
Conclusions:
- Hypothermic blood cardioplegia provides uniform myocardial protection, particularly in hypertrophied ventricles.
- Combined myocardial revascularization and aortic valve replacement is a recommended strategy for patients with concurrent disease.
